It is Mo Rae and Sang In's one year wedding anniversary. Mo Rae starts the day by preparing a special breakfast, but her practical husband begins his day by watering the withering plants. After an uneventful day at her parasol shop, Mo Rae visits a ceramic exhibit where she meets a handsome young man. In a cascade of events the two end up hiding together in a narrow space. Meanwhile Sang In has decided to follow his passion for cooking and has quit his job as a business man to start a restaurant. Although Sang In loves to cook, the man with the true culinary gift is Du Re, a 23 year-old Korean-French man. Sang In invites Du Re to live with him and his wife in order to learn to cook like the culinary genius. However, what he doesn't know is that Du Re is the man that has seduced his wife on their anniversary. What's worse, Du Re's feelings for Mo Rae aren't fading.
